Output 3bb24bf2661e2efea0b5e82f52c3f74911fa3fc2cb7dfab25bf1d8680a662fb0:0

value
18079944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df60af4f33bec4f3c7e15857453c458c3c680576 OP_EQUAL
address
3N48S6jt2rWLZTcQiEXTKrXcCktJqqEvhq
transaction
3bb24bf2661e2efea0b5e82f52c3f74911fa3fc2cb7dfab25bf1d8680a662fb0
spent
true